Output 579365c3fa4972b62028641a9057c1e96de5fe0447bf00747d2ebea2880b8d52:4

value
42994011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ec9c88e893142e09f471e983e8c0154d7ef3806 OP_EQUAL
address
MCAZ3Qt3MpBHXhJFiHDyTe8xYcG35BFvQR
transaction
579365c3fa4972b62028641a9057c1e96de5fe0447bf00747d2ebea2880b8d52
spent
true